The Shift Towards Data-Centric Traffic Safety Strategies

Traditional approaches to road safety—outlined by static infrastructure improvements and reactive law enforcement—have proven insufficient in curbing accidents that often result from dynamic factors such as driver fatigue, weather changes, and sudden road hazards. Contemporary models leverage sensor networks, GPS tracking, and vehicle telematics to gather granular data on traffic flow and driver behavior.

One compelling example is the use of high-frequency GPS data to analyze congestion patterns and identify hotspots for accidents. This data not only enables more targeted infrastructure upgrades but also facilitates proactive interventions like dynamic signage and real-time alerts.

The Role of Mobile Technology in Enhancing Driver Awareness

Mobile applications stand at the forefront of democratizing access to traffic data, empowering individual drivers with timely information that can influence real-time decision making. Applications that provide route optimization, accident alerts, and vehicle diagnostics have demonstrated measurable impacts on driver behavior, for example, by decreasing peak-hour congestion and reducing risky maneuvers.

Innovative Tools Driving Safety Improvements

Technology Functionality Impact on Safety
Traffic Sensor Networks Monitoring vehicle flow, detecting accidents Enables quick response and congestion management
AI Predictive Analytics Forecasting accident-prone areas Facilitates preventive infrastructure improvements
Driver Engagement Apps Providing real-time alerts and feedback Reduces distracted and risky driving behaviors
